6. Wind Conditions

Wind conditions exert a considerable influence on flight times between Miami and Istanbul. Prevailing winds, particularly the jet stream, significantly impact airspeed and, consequently, the duration of transatlantic flights. Westbound flights typically encounter headwinds, effectively reducing the aircraft’s ground speed and increasing travel time. Conversely, eastbound flights often benefit from tailwinds, boosting ground speed and shortening the overall journey. The strength and direction of these winds can vary significantly depending on the season and specific weather patterns. For instance, a strong jet stream can add several hours to a westbound flight, while a favorable tailwind can shave off a comparable amount of time from an eastbound flight. This variability necessitates flexibility in travel planning, as actual flight times can deviate from scheduled durations due to unpredictable wind conditions. Airlines and flight dispatchers carefully analyze weather forecasts and wind patterns to optimize flight paths and minimize the impact of adverse winds. However, despite these efforts, wind conditions remain a significant and largely uncontrollable factor affecting flight times.

The impact of wind conditions is further compounded by the long distance between Miami and Istanbul. Small variations in wind speed can accumulate over such a long flight, leading to substantial differences in overall travel time. This becomes particularly relevant when comparing different routes or airlines. A route experiencing stronger headwinds might result in a significantly longer flight duration compared to a route with more favorable wind conditions. Similarly, an aircrafts ability to maintain a higher cruising altitude, where the jet stream is often stronger, influences the extent to which wind conditions affect flight time. Question 1: What is the typical flight time for a non-stop flight between Miami and Istanbul?

Non-stop flights generally range between 10 to 12 hours. However, actual durations can vary based on aircraft type, wind conditions, and specific route variations.

Question 2: How do layovers affect the overall travel time?

Layovers introduce additional time to the journey. The overall duration, including layovers, depends on the connection airport, layover length, and transit time between flights, potentially adding several hours to the total travel time.

Question 3: Which airlines typically offer non-stop flights on this route?

Turkish Airlines frequently offers non-stop service between Miami and Istanbul. Other airlines may offer connecting flights through various hubs.

Question 4: How do wind conditions influence flight duration?

Prevailing winds, particularly the jet stream, can significantly impact flight times. Westbound flights often encounter headwinds, increasing duration, while eastbound flights may benefit from tailwinds, potentially reducing travel time.
